Police ID man in home killed by stray bullet from firefight

 


KANSAS CITY, Kan. (AP) — Police in Kansas City, Kansas, have identified a man killed inside his home by a stray bullet from a gun battle that took place outside on the street.

Mark Winner, 50, was hit during the Wednesday afternoon shooting that stemmed from an argument involving a group of people on the normally quiet residential street, police said. Winner was found dead inside his home with a gunshot wound, according to a statement released Friday by police.
